2172bool
2173Gicv3CPUInterface::hppiCanPreempt()
2174{
2175    if (hppi.prio == 0xff) {
2176        // there is no pending interrupt
2177        return false;
2178    }
2179
2180    if (!groupEnabled(hppi.group)) {
2181        // group disabled at CPU interface
2182        return false;
2183    }
2184
2185    if (hppi.prio >= isa->readMiscRegNoEffect(MISCREG_ICC_PMR_EL1)) {
2186        // priority masked
2187        return false;
2188    }
2189
2190    uint8_t rprio = highestActivePriority();
2191
2192    if (rprio == 0xff) {
2193        return true;
2194    }
2195
2196    uint32_t prio_mask = groupPriorityMask(hppi.group);
2197
2198    if ((hppi.prio & prio_mask) < (rprio & prio_mask)) {
2199        return true;
2200    }
2201
2202    return false;
2203}

2335// Computes ICH_EISR_EL2
2336uint64_t
2337Gicv3CPUInterface::eoiMaintenanceInterruptStatus() const
2338{
2339    // ICH_EISR_EL2
2340    // Bits [63:16] - RES0
2341    // Status<n>, bit [n], for n = 0 to 15
2342    //   EOI maintenance interrupt status bit for List register <n>:
2343    //     0 if List register <n>, ICH_LR<n>_EL2, does not have an EOI
2344    //     maintenance interrupt.
2345    //     1 if List register <n>, ICH_LR<n>_EL2, has an EOI maintenance
2346    //     interrupt that has not been handled.
2347    //
2348    // For any ICH_LR<n>_EL2, the corresponding status bit is set to 1 if all
2349    // of the following are true:
2350    // - ICH_LR<n>_EL2.State is 0b00 (ICH_LR_EL2_STATE_INVALID).
2351    // - ICH_LR<n>_EL2.HW is 0.
2352    // - ICH_LR<n>_EL2.EOI (bit [41]) is 1.
2353
2354    uint64_t value = 0;
2355
2356    for (int lr_idx = 0; lr_idx < VIRTUAL_NUM_LIST_REGS; lr_idx++) {
2357        ICH_LR_EL2 ich_lr_el2 =
2358            isa->readMiscRegNoEffect(MISCREG_ICH_LR0_EL2 + lr_idx);
2359
2360        if ((ich_lr_el2.State == ICH_LR_EL2_STATE_INVALID) &&
2361            !ich_lr_el2.HW && ich_lr_el2.EOI) {
2362            value |= (1 << lr_idx);
2363        }
2364    }
2365
2366    return value;
2367}

2369Gicv3CPUInterface::ICH_MISR_EL2
2370Gicv3CPUInterface::maintenanceInterruptStatus() const
2371{
2372    // Comments are copied from SPEC section 9.4.7 (ID012119)
2373    ICH_MISR_EL2 ich_misr_el2 = 0;
2374    ICH_HCR_EL2 ich_hcr_el2 =
2375        isa->readMiscRegNoEffect(MISCREG_ICH_HCR_EL2);
2376    ICH_VMCR_EL2 ich_vmcr_el2 =
2377        isa->readMiscRegNoEffect(MISCREG_ICH_VMCR_EL2);
2378
2379    // End Of Interrupt. [bit 0]
2380    // This maintenance interrupt is asserted when at least one bit in
2381    // ICH_EISR_EL2 is 1.
2382
2383    if (eoiMaintenanceInterruptStatus()) {
2384        ich_misr_el2.EOI = 1;
2385    }
2386
2387    // Underflow. [bit 1]
2388    // This maintenance interrupt is asserted when ICH_HCR_EL2.UIE==1 and
2389    // zero or one of the List register entries are marked as a valid
2390    // interrupt, that is, if the corresponding ICH_LR<n>_EL2.State bits
2391    // do not equal 0x0.
2392    uint32_t num_valid_interrupts = 0;
2393    uint32_t num_pending_interrupts = 0;
2394
2395    for (int lr_idx = 0; lr_idx < VIRTUAL_NUM_LIST_REGS; lr_idx++) {
2396        ICH_LR_EL2 ich_lr_el2 =
2397            isa->readMiscRegNoEffect(MISCREG_ICH_LR0_EL2 + lr_idx);
2398
2399        if (ich_lr_el2.State != ICH_LR_EL2_STATE_INVALID) {
2400            num_valid_interrupts++;
2401        }
2402
2403        if (ich_lr_el2.State == ICH_LR_EL2_STATE_PENDING) {
2404            num_pending_interrupts++;
2405        }
2406    }
2407
2408    if (ich_hcr_el2.UIE && (num_valid_interrupts < 2)) {
2409        ich_misr_el2.U = 1;
2410    }
2411
2412    // List Register Entry Not Present. [bit 2]
2413    // This maintenance interrupt is asserted when ICH_HCR_EL2.LRENPIE==1
2414    // and ICH_HCR_EL2.EOIcount is non-zero.
2415    if (ich_hcr_el2.LRENPIE && ich_hcr_el2.EOIcount) {
2416        ich_misr_el2.LRENP = 1;
2417    }
2418
2419    // No Pending. [bit 3]
2420    // This maintenance interrupt is asserted when ICH_HCR_EL2.NPIE==1 and
2421    // no List register is in pending state.
2422    if (ich_hcr_el2.NPIE && (num_pending_interrupts == 0)) {
2423        ich_misr_el2.NP = 1;
2424    }
2425
2426    // vPE Group 0 Enabled. [bit 4]
2427    // This maintenance interrupt is asserted when
2428    // ICH_HCR_EL2.VGrp0EIE==1 and ICH_VMCR_EL2.VENG0==1.
2429    if (ich_hcr_el2.VGrp0EIE && ich_vmcr_el2.VENG0) {
2430        ich_misr_el2.VGrp0E = 1;
2431    }
2432
2433    // vPE Group 0 Disabled. [bit 5]
2434    // This maintenance interrupt is asserted when
2435    // ICH_HCR_EL2.VGrp0DIE==1 and ICH_VMCR_EL2.VENG0==0.
2436    if (ich_hcr_el2.VGrp0DIE && !ich_vmcr_el2.VENG0) {
2437        ich_misr_el2.VGrp0D = 1;
2438    }
2439
2440    // vPE Group 1 Enabled. [bit 6]
2441    // This maintenance interrupt is asserted when
2442    // ICH_HCR_EL2.VGrp1EIE==1 and ICH_VMCR_EL2.VENG1==is 1.
2443    if (ich_hcr_el2.VGrp1EIE && ich_vmcr_el2.VENG1) {
2444        ich_misr_el2.VGrp1E = 1;
2445    }
2446
2447    // vPE Group 1 Disabled. [bit 7]
2448    // This maintenance interrupt is asserted when
2449    // ICH_HCR_EL2.VGrp1DIE==1 and ICH_VMCR_EL2.VENG1==is 0.
2450    if (ich_hcr_el2.VGrp1DIE && !ich_vmcr_el2.VENG1) {
2451        ich_misr_el2.VGrp1D = 1;
2452    }
2453
2454    return ich_misr_el2;
2455}
